About Radiant Scrollwielder
Radiant Scrollwielder, Creature — dwarf cleric, designed by Campbell White first released in Mar, 2021 in the set Strixhaven: School of Mages and was printed exactly in 5 different ways.
Radiant Scrollwielder would be a great addition to a red-white spellslinger deck in Magic: the Gathering, providing lifelink to instant and sorcery spells. This card synergizes well with a strategy focused on casting a high volume of spells, gaining life while dealing damage. While there may be more powerful options available, Radiant Scrollwielder's unique ability to recur spells from the graveyard could provide valuable card advantage and flexibility in gameplay, making it a worthwhile inclusion in the right deck.
Rules
04/16/21
Some instant and sorcery spells instruct other things to deal damage rather than deal damage themselves. In these cases, you won’t gain life for that damage (unless the other things also have lifelink). Notably, a spell that instructs a creature you control to fight won’t cause you to gain life.
04/16/21
You still pay the mana cost when casting the exiled card, and you must follow all timing rules for it.
